Stevenson Recovery Center

Stevenson Recovery Center is a methadone clinic in Stevenson, AL. It is situated in Jackson County at 196 County Road 85, 35772 zip. Stevenson Recovery Center provides outpatient methadone/buprenorphine or naltrexone treatment, regular outpatient treatment and outpatient treatment. Stevenson Recovery Center provides methadone maintenance. Other than methadone treatment, Stevenson Recovery Center offers group counseling, employment counseling or training and health education services. Stevenson Recovery Center provides medication-assisted treatment to women and men.

FAQs for a Methadone Clinic in Stevenson, AL:

  • What is the difference between suboxone and methadone treatment in Stevenson?

    Treatment at a suboxone clinic in Stevenson is often similar to the treatment received at a methadone clinic. Both of the medication assisted treatment options work by reducing narcotic and opioid cravings for those who are addicted. A big difference between suboxone and methadone is that suboxone can be prescribed by doctors, while methadone treatment needs to be received at a clinic.

  • Is methadone treatment in Stevenson always done on a residential basis?

    The short answer is no. Methadone treatment services in Stevenson are available both in residential format, also known as inpatient, as well as outpatient format. Having both options allows addicted individuals to choose whether inpatient or outpatient clinical treatment will work better for their lifestyle.

  • What medication assisted treatment options are available in Stevenson?

    There are a total of 3 medication assisted therapies that can be received in Stevenson: methadone, buprenorphine (Suboxone) and Naltrexone. All three are approved by the FDA for drug addiction treatment. Methadone is the one that is most commonly used in addiction clinics.
